The Learners of Kyamboo Primary School have received a major boost after Julius Makau Malombe fulfilled his pledge by donating a water storage tank to the institution.
The water tank was officially handed over by Mark Nding’o, who was accompanied by the Kitui County Chief Officer for Environment and Climate Change, David Masai. The donation, described as a personal initiative by the governor, is expected to ease water challenges at the school.
Parents, teachers, and students expressed gratitude for the timely support, noting that the tank will greatly improve access to clean water and enhance the learning environment.
They also commended the area MCA for his continued efforts in lobbying for development projects, highlighting the growing partnership between local leadership and the county government in driving progress.
The project reflects ongoing efforts by county leaders to improve infrastructure and essential services in schools across Kitui County under the #KaziBilaBreak agenda.
